Fiat S.p.A. aims to keep its environmental lead in Europe by selling what it claims to be the world's most fuel-efficient gasoline engine. When the engine goes on sale in the Fiat 500 minicar in September, the 875cc unit will be the only two-cylinder engine fitted in a car in Europe.

Scuola Politecnica di Design announces Chris Bangle workshop

Mon, 13 Jul 2009

Italy’s Scuola Politecnica di Design has announced a seven-day workshop with former BMW Group design boss Chris Bangle at its campus in Milan. Themed ‘Future Personal Emotional Mobility’ and scheduled to run from 18 to 24 September 2009, the workshop invites design degree graduates and experienced car designers to take part in a project to create a new breed of sustainable shared transportation for the year 2050. Based on the concept that the mass migration of people from the countryside to cities will in the future create even more social, economic and ecological differences between population zones, this event will see attendees work closely with Bangle towards designing systems that engage on an emotional as well as an economic level, satisfying the personal transportation needs – and desires – of a disparate global population while minimising impact on the environment.
